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_018725.4(IL17RB):āc.194T>Cā(p.Leu65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000411 in 1,458,970 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

The c.194T>C (p.L65S) alteration is located in exon 3 (coding exon 3) of the IL17RB gene. This alteration results from a T to C substitution at nucleotide position 194, causing the leucine (L) at amino acid position 65 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
